Turing's death was mysterious Turing died … WebAlan Mathison Turing was born on 23 June 1912, the second and last child (after his brother John) of Julius Mathison and Ethel Sara Turing. The unusual name of Turing placed him in a distinctive family tree of English gentry, far from rich but determinedly upper-middle-class in the peculiar sense of the English class system.

WebAnswer and Explanation: Alan Turing had one sibling, an older brother, named John. John Turing was born in 1908 in Coonoor, india to Julius Mathison and Sara Turing. John would … WebChildhood. Alan Mathison Turing was born on 23 June 1912, at Warrington Lodge, Warrington Avenue, London to Julius Mathison Turing and Ethel Sara Stoney. Julius …
